Coronavirus: Rhondda Cynon Taf follows Caerphilly into lockdown

Our live feed has now finished.

  • A national lockdown may be necessary if people don't change their behaviour, Health Minister Vaughan Gething has warned.
  • The number of new cases in Wales topped 100 for the ninth day in a row on Tuesday.
  • Nine schools in Newport - five primary and four secondary schools - currently have pupils self-isolating.
